    We are looking for an engaged individual to take on the role of Field Nurse Case Manager. This role is responsible for undertaking the management of specific cases that are assigned to them in regards to patient reimbursement and coordination for the NavieGo branch of the organization. The Nurse Case Manager is responsible for overall management of their patient cases and acts as a one point of contact to their assigned health care providers.

    How you will make an impact

  • Be responsible for the entire coordination of the patient journey;
  • Occasional travel for on-site clinic visits;
  • Acting as the Primary point of contact for physicians to enroll patients into a NavieGo managed program;
  • Establishing and maintaining a strong, trusting relationship with assigned clinics and physicians including site visits;
  • Acting as the main resource for NavieGo to request missing or additional information from respective physician offices, pharmacies, and/or other Health Care providers;
  • Coordinate and manage all aspects required in order to obtain prescription drug coverage for patients;
  • Coordinate cases with insurance companies, physician' offices and healthcare professionals in order to assist a patient in their journey on treatment;
  • Coordinate documents, submissions and all related paperwork to insurance companies and public funding programs;
  • Coordinate clinic appointments and drug deliveries within timelines;
  • Foster and build relationships with patients and key health care providers;
  • Implement best practices as required in an effort to maximize a patient's access to drug coverage;
  • Coordinate with pharmacy processes required once funding has been obtained;
  • Apply an in-depth knowledge of public / private funding systems; and
  • Able to work rotating shifts Monday through Friday, covering the hours of 8 AM to 8 PM EST.
